>> The Velocity developers are pleased to make the third (and probably
>> final) beta release of
>> VelocityTools 2.0 available for download.
>>
>> Downloads are available here:
>>  http://velocity.apache.org/download.cgi
>>
>> This should be useable as a drop in replacement for Tools 1.4 or Tools
>> 2.0-beta2, with a few minor exceptions. The 2.x series of
>> VelocityTools also requires both Velocity 1.5+ and JDK 1.5+.
>>
>> Since the last beta release, there have been a number of small fixes,
>> additional features (like caching for VelocityViewTag), and especially
>> improvements in the extensibility of VelocityView.
>>
>> The Velocity developers are very interested in all feedback regarding
>> Tools 2.0, especially regarding backwards compatibility with apps
>> designed for Tools 1.4 or earlier. We aim to enable a smooth,
>> incremental transition for developers and their applications.
